|  |  | 
 |  |  |     -webkit-transition: width .28s; | 
 |  |  |     transition: width 0.28s; | 
 |  |  |     width: $base-sidebar-width !important; | 
 |  |  |     background-color: $base-menu-background; | 
 |  |  |     // background: -webkit-linear-gradient(bottom, #3d6df8, #5b8cff); | 
 |  |  |  | 
 |  |  |     height: 100%; | 
 |  |  |     position: fixed; | 
 |  |  |     font-size: 0px; | 
 |  |  | 
 |  |  |     } | 
 |  |  |  | 
 |  |  |     .scrollbar-wrapper { | 
 |  |  |       overflow-x: hidden !important; | 
 |  |  |       background: url('~@/assets/common/leftnavBg.png') no-repeat 0 100%; | 
 |  |  |     } | 
 |  |  |  | 
 |  |  |     .el-scrollbar__bar.is-vertical { | 
 |  |  | 
 |  |  |  | 
 |  |  |     &.has-logo { | 
 |  |  |       .el-scrollbar { | 
 |  |  |         height: calc(100% - 50px); | 
 |  |  |         height: calc(100% - 28px); | 
 |  |  |       } | 
 |  |  |     } | 
 |  |  |  | 
 |  |  | 
 |  |  |     & .nest-menu .el-submenu>.el-submenu__title, | 
 |  |  |     & .el-submenu .el-menu-item { | 
 |  |  |       min-width: $base-sidebar-width !important; | 
 |  |  |  | 
 |  |  | color: rgb(20, 99, 246); | 
 |  |  | font-weight: 600; | 
 |  |  |       &:hover { | 
 |  |  |         background-color: rgba(0, 0, 0, 0.06) !important; | 
 |  |  |       } | 
 |  |  | 
 |  |  |     & .theme-dark .nest-menu .el-submenu>.el-submenu__title, | 
 |  |  |     & .theme-dark .el-submenu .el-menu-item { | 
 |  |  |       background-color: $base-sub-menu-background !important; | 
 |  |  |  | 
 |  |  | font-size: 16px; | 
 |  |  | font-family: 'Verdana', sans-serif; | 
 |  |  |       &:hover { | 
 |  |  |         background-color: $base-sub-menu-hover !important; | 
 |  |  |       } |